Which clutch should i go for.... ACT or Exedy for b16?
Hi, i am in need of a clutch and in the UK we dont have much choice, Their is a HELIX, ACT or EXEDY, i am after a full face clutch as i want good daily driveability and a clutch that handles abuse of launches. Dont really want a clutch with pucks as daily driving would be a hassle.
Anyone had any experiences with any of these clutches? if so have you had any problems with them?.
I am going towards the EXEDY organic plate one at the moment as it is slighlty cheaper and have heard it is very good, have not heard much about the other 2.

i have a daily driven gsr hatch w/ 6 puck act w/hd plate. i think its fine. its not as bad asi thought it would be. but if you dont have much done to the motor might not need to go that big. should be able to go with act street disc with hd plate, and should be a lot lighter, but hold just as good.
I have only used ACT clutches, never felt the others. I have no complaints about ACT, grabs hard and easy to drive. Im using heavy duty pressure and full disc on my street EM1.
i had the act in my boosted 99 si it lasted 30k before i destroyed it, but thats what i get for putting hte organic street disc on it, did have the hd pressure plate though
I have an exedy clutch on my b16 del sol and I love it clutch is not too heavy in traffic. Its just a good daily driver clutch as well as a good clutch for the strip.
I have an ACT HDSS clutch on my B18b, I really like it for driving hard. Also a friend has it on his almost-11sec stripped LS-VTEC eg, lasted many drag runs (still in use). Pedal feel is stiff but great (besides when you have a sore leg), and can be driven smoothly with an extra bit of finess.

i recently fitted the act street clutch to my vti lookin for big improvement over oem with similar feel to oem. pedal is lot stiffer than i was hoping (about 30-40% more) and isnt the best for daily driver. suppose it'll just take me some time to get used to it.
